| /linux-6.15/Documentation/arch/riscv/ |
| H A D | vector.rst | 4 Vector Extension Support for RISC-V Linux 8 order to support the use of the RISC-V Vector Extension. 14 status for the use of Vector in userspace. The intended usage guideline for 26 Sets the Vector enablement status of the calling thread, where the control 37 * :c:macro:`PR_RISCV_V_VSTATE_CTRL_ON`: Allow Vector to be run for the 40 * :c:macro:`PR_RISCV_V_VSTATE_CTRL_OFF`: Disallow Vector. Executing Vector 77 * EPERM: Turning off Vector in PR_RISCV_V_VSTATE_CTRL_CUR_MASK if Vector 100 * EINVAL: Vector not supported. 107 developers to control the default Vector enablement status for userspace 117 * 1: Allow Vector code to be executed as the default for new processes. [all …]
|
| H A D | hwprobe.rst | 82 version 1.0 of the RISC-V Vector extension manual. 167 defined in the RISC-V Vector manual starting from commit e2ccd0548d6c 171 defined in the RISC-V Vector manual starting from commit e2ccd0548d6c 201 * :c:macro:`RISCV_HWPROBE_EXT_ZVE32X`: The Vector sub-extension Zve32x is 202 supported, as defined by version 1.0 of the RISC-V Vector extension manual. 204 * :c:macro:`RISCV_HWPROBE_EXT_ZVE32F`: The Vector sub-extension Zve32f is 205 supported, as defined by version 1.0 of the RISC-V Vector extension manual. 207 * :c:macro:`RISCV_HWPROBE_EXT_ZVE64X`: The Vector sub-extension Zve64x is 208 supported, as defined by version 1.0 of the RISC-V Vector extension manual. 210 * :c:macro:`RISCV_HWPROBE_EXT_ZVE64F`: The Vector sub-extension Zve64f is [all …]
|
| /linux-6.15/tools/testing/selftests/arm64/fp/ |
| H A D | README | 28 Vector length: 512 bits 31 Vector length: 512 bits 34 Vector length: 512 bits 37 Vector length: 512 bits 40 Vector length: 512 bits 43 Vector length: 512 bits 46 Vector length: 512 bits 49 Vector length: 512 bits 52 Vector length: 512 bits 88 2) Run the sve-stress on *each* guest with the Vector-Length set to 32: [all …]
|
| /linux-6.15/arch/x86/crypto/ |
| H A D | Kconfig | 34 - VAES (Vector AES) 74 - AVX (Advanced Vector Extensions) 85 - AVX2 (Advanced Vector Extensions 2) 100 - AVX (Advanced Vector Extensions) 118 - AVX (Advanced Vector Extensions) 181 - AVX (Advanced Vector Extensions) 211 - AVX (Advanced Vector Extensions) 292 - AVX (Advanced Vector Extensions) 309 - AVX (Advanced Vector Extensions) 446 - AVX (Advanced Vector Extensions) [all …]
|
| /linux-6.15/arch/sh/kernel/cpu/sh2/ |
| H A D | ex.S | 13 ! convert Exception Vector to Exception Number 36 ! Exception Vector Base
|
| /linux-6.15/arch/sh/kernel/cpu/sh2a/ |
| H A D | ex.S | 13 ! convert Exception Vector to Exception Number 57 ! Exception Vector Base
|
| /linux-6.15/drivers/net/can/softing/ |
| H A D | Kconfig | 7 from Vector Gmbh. 25 from Vector Gmbh.
|
| /linux-6.15/arch/arc/kernel/ |
| H A D | entry-arcv2.S | 24 ;############################ Vector Table ################################# 30 VECTOR res_service ; Reset Vector 121 ; Instruction fetch or Data access, under a single Exception Vector
|
| H A D | entry-compact.S | 65 ;############################ Vector Table ################################# 86 VECTOR res_service ; 0x0, Reset Vector (0x0)
|
| /linux-6.15/Documentation/devicetree/bindings/interrupt-controller/ |
| H A D | loongson,htvec.yaml | 7 title: Loongson-3 HyperTransport Interrupt Vector Controller
|
| H A D | arm,nvic.txt | 1 * ARM Nested Vector Interrupt Controller (NVIC)
|
| /linux-6.15/Documentation/arch/x86/ |
| H A D | intel-hfi.rst | 47 Local Vector Table of a CPU's local APIC, there exists a register for the 62 thermal entry in the Local APIC's Local Vector Table.
|
| /linux-6.15/arch/arc/include/asm/ |
| H A D | entry-arcv2.h | 51 ; Before jumping to Interrupt Vector, hardware micro-ops did following: variable 80 ; Before jumping to Exception Vector, hardware micro-ops did following: variable
|
| /linux-6.15/Documentation/arch/arm64/ |
| H A D | sve.rst | 2 Scalable Vector Extension support for AArch64 Linux 10 order to support use of the ARM Scalable Vector Extension (SVE), including 90 2. Vector length terminology 98 * Vector length (VL) = size of a Z-register in bytes 100 * Vector quadwords (VQ) = size of a Z-register in units of 128 bits 273 Vector length will be inherited across execve(). 457 * The arm64 specific DWARF standard [5] added the VG (Vector Granule) register
|
| /linux-6.15/Documentation/translations/zh_TW/arch/loongarch/ |
| H A D | irq-chip-model.rst | 15 HTVECINTC(Hyper-Transport Vector Interrupt Controller)、PCH-PIC(LS7A芯片組的主中
|
| /linux-6.15/Documentation/translations/zh_CN/core-api/irq/ |
| H A D | irq-domain.rst | 200 CPU Vector irq_domain (root irq_domain to manage CPU vectors)
|
| /linux-6.15/arch/powerpc/boot/dts/fsl/ |
| H A D | e500v2_power_isa.dtsi | 49 power-isa-sp.fv; // SPE.Embedded Float Vector
|
| H A D | e500v1_power_isa.dtsi | 48 power-isa-sp.fv; // SPE.Embedded Float Vector
|
| H A D | e6500_power_isa.dtsi | 60 power-isa-v; // Vector (AltiVec)
|
| /linux-6.15/Documentation/devicetree/bindings/riscv/ |
| H A D | extensions.yaml | 519 in commit 6f702a2 ("Vector extensions are now ratified") of 525 in commit 6f702a2 ("Vector extensions are now ratified") of 531 in commit 6f702a2 ("Vector extensions are now ratified") of 537 in commit 6f702a2 ("Vector extensions are now ratified") of 543 in commit 6f702a2 ("Vector extensions are now ratified") of 596 The standard Zvkned extension for Vector AES block cipher
|
| /linux-6.15/Documentation/translations/zh_CN/arch/loongarch/ |
| H A D | irq-chip-model.rst | 15 HTVECINTC(Hyper-Transport Vector Interrupt Controller)、PCH-PIC(LS7A芯片组的主中
|
| /linux-6.15/drivers/zorro/ |
| H A D | zorro.ids | 267 f300 Vector [SCSI Host Adapter] 268 f400 Vector [SCSI Host Adapter] 269 0841 Vector
|
| /linux-6.15/tools/perf/Documentation/ |
| H A D | perf-timechart.txt | 22 'perf timechart' to turn a trace into a Scalable Vector Graphics file,
|
| /linux-6.15/arch/riscv/ |
| H A D | Kconfig | 629 bool "Vector extension support" 635 Add support for the Vector extension when it is detected at boot. 642 bool "Enable userspace Vector by default" 646 Say Y here if you want to enable Vector in userspace by default. 648 Vector, or enable it via the sysctl interface. 661 bool "Run kernel-mode Vector with kernel preemption" 672 consumption due to the allocation of per-task's kernel Vector context. 973 prompt "Vector unaligned Accesses Support"
|
| /linux-6.15/drivers/irqchip/ |
| H A D | Kconfig | 684 Support for the Loongson3 Extend I/O Interrupt Vector Controller. 696 bool "Loongson HyperTransport Interrupt Vector Controller" 701 Support for the Loongson HyperTransport Interrupt Vector Controller.
|